A new method for identifying causal genes of schizophrenia and anti-tuberculosis drug-induced hepatotoxicity.
Scientific reports - 1 Sept 2016
Huang Tao, Liu Cheng-Lin, Li Lin-Lin, Cai Mei-Hong, Chen Wen-Zhong, Xu Yi-Feng, O'Reilly Paul F, Cai Lei, He Lin
Abstract excerpt
Schizophrenia (SCZ) may cause tuberculosis, the treatments for which can induce anti-tuberculosis drug-induced hepatotoxicity (ATDH) and SCZ-like disorders. To date, the causal genes of both SCZ and ATDH are unknown. To identify them, we proposed a new network-based method by integrating network random walk with restart algorithm, gene set enrichment analysis, and hypergeometric test; using this method, we...
